Applies to: receiving site staff at Oakbarrow Lab.

A locked case of pre-release test devices ships monthly from the Veldane engineering workshop. Case is tamper-sealed; do not cut seals on the dock. Verify seal numbers against the manifest, photograph the intact case, then move it directly to the evaluation room. Only the duty engineer opens the case. Refusal criteria: broken seal, wet packaging, missing manifest. Escalate refusals to site security immediately. The courier exchange itself follows the confidential instruction below.

dispatch memo: the istwyn norwyn courier leaves the lamael kaswyn briwyn tamix jorael gorix zoreth holir ledger at gate 3079 under passcode 677723

// SeatScope client setup — Pavilion Theatre seat-map renderer.
// This client fetches hall layouts and real-time hold states from the
// internal SeatScope service. Note for reviewers: the renderer is
// read-only; all write paths (holds, releases) go through GateKeep and
// are not reachable with this credential. Transport is mTLS plus the
// service key, rotated monthly by the platform team. The key expected
// by this client follows on the next line.

service key, hahaf-hahag: qvz7-0frcibk

Subject: Tollgate rules engine — shipping fees

Release channel — the Tollgate rules engine now evaluates all shipping-fee logic for Marrowbox checkout. Fee tables, zone overrides, and promo exemptions moved out of hardcoded branches into versioned rule sets. Future maintainers: edit rules through the Tollgate console only; direct table writes bypass audit history and will be reverted nightly. Rollback instructions are in the runbook. This shipped under the build identified below.

session token of kahag-bawip = htk6_729d08

Subject: DR drill this Thursday — wiki roles

Hi folks! During Thursday's disaster-recovery drill we'll simulate losing admin access to the Fernwhistle wiki. New joiners: your role grants read-only during the drill, so don't panic when edit buttons vanish. To restore the admin role group at the end, use the recovery passphrase below.

unlock words, yahop-yafop: tamax-kelael-eliix-sorox-praius-gilath-goriel